The .......... dance form originated as a tribal dance in the forests of Odisha in the century and attained the status of a martial
art-based dance form in the century.
Kalaripayattu
Chhobia
Bawai
Chhau
- The dance form that originated as a tribal dance in the forests of Odisha and later evolved into a martial art-based form is Chhau. Correct Answer: Option 4 - Chhau
- Chhau is a traditional dance form known for its vigorous and spirited expressions.
- Option 1: Kalaripayattu - This is a martial art from Kerala, not a dance form from Odisha.
- Option 2: Chhobia - There is not much prominent information about this as a recognized major dance form.
- Option 3: Bawai - This does not relate to a known dance form linked with Odisha.
